What is the difference between a juvenile detention facility and a juvenile residential facility?
In Florida, the difference between a Juvenile Detention Facility and a Juvenile Residential Facility is significant and critical. A Juvenile Detention Facility, also known as a Juvenile Holding Center, is where a juvenile offender, or minor, is held after being arrested or detained for a criminal act. This facility is generally under the jurisdiction of the county’s juvenile court system. Juveniles may stay in the facility for no more than 24 hours before their court appearance, during which a judge will determine if further consequences are necessary. A Juvenile Residential Facility, on the other hand, houses juvenile offenders for more extended periods of time. This facility is typically intended for juveniles who have been sentenced to a second or third degree felony. This facility offers treatment services such as counseling, education and job training courses in order to help the juvenile develop skills that will assist them once they’re released back into the community. Overall, the main difference between a Juvenile Detention Facility and a Juvenile Residential Facility is the amount of time a juvenile spends in the facility and the services that are offered. Juvenile Detention Facilities are short-term facilities and do not provide the same level of services as a Juvenile Residential Facility. The latter offers more comprehensive support and is aimed towards helping minors develop the skills needed to live successful lives outside of the Juvenile Court System.
